Now if you're finding yourself getting stressed-out over your Internet Marketing dreams, here are a few pieces of advice from my own experience:

1) Make it a goal to study one new 'thing' a week for at least two hours, no matter what that thing is - just so long as it has something to do with online promotions. Most online-business stress comes from not knowing what to do. It's that feeling that everybody else knows what to do, but you don't. While not true, you can erase that feeling by increasing your own knowledge. You need fresh ideas, or you will get stuck in a dreary, mental rut.

2) Don't overdo it, because it's so easy to get overwhelmed. There's only so much that any of us can do. If it helps, set an egg-timer or some other alarm to remind you that you've studied enough for one Saturday (or whatever). Avoiding burn-out is one of the keys to success, so take breaks and don't let this take over your life and cause stress with your family. I've seen it happen... personally.

3) Get organized! If your work space feels like an office (i.e. a place of business), you'll feel better about what you're doing and you'll be more focused. If you're surrounded by clutter and noise while trying to do online business, the distractions can be a big problem.

4) Don't procrastinate. Set a schedule and stick to it. Maintaining a routine really helps a lot and one way to do that is to figure out what really motivates you. Then find a picture of it, frame it and hang it on the wall - right over your computer screen, where you can SEE it every time you sit down to work at your online business. With a scheduled routine, you can get more done and still have time for yourself and your family.

5) Automate as much of your online business as possible. That's why the TrafficWave autoresponder is such an indispensable tool. And it goes back to item #1. Continued learning and study (over time) will uncover new ways to market in 'set and forget' patterns that will pay off well into the future.

6) Set realistic goals. This is probably the most important one of all. 'Getting rich in 30 days', is not a realistic goal. Neither is getting rich in a year. If there is one over-arching FACT about Internet Marketing, it's that it takes a long time to establish a significant monthly income. If anyone tells you differently, they are lying. You will lose more sleep (and more hair!) if you believe these people. Be realistic and accept the realities of online business and it will take your stress level way down.

Why TrafficWave?

When I discovered the world of Internet Marketing 'way back' in 2009, it seemed like something that I would never be able to do. Phrases, words and abbreviations like list-building, social networking, lead generation, squeeze-page, optin, autoresponder, blog, SEO, OTO, PPC (and so on) meant nothing to me. You might as well have been talking to me about another planet, because it was all ALIEN to me!

But, for reasons of my own, I was determined to find out everything that I could about the cyber-world of online business. Since I am writing this in 2010, I can't claim to be any kind of expert on the subject but I have learned a lot about the general principles of selling things online and making a business out of it. The very first thing I learned is that it's hard to do without any money! It turns out that online business isn't much different from opening a restaurant, dry cleaner or a car wash. It takes money, and plenty of it, to start a business.

But the really attractive thing about starting an online business is that you can substitute time for money. It still takes a lot to get it going, but it doesn't take a lot of money. Instead, it takes a lot of time. I think that's why so many people try this business and quickly give up. They don't have any money and they aren't willing to spend any time at it. That's one of the things I've learned. The other major thing I've learned is that, one way or another, you need to build up a 'list'. If you don't know what that means, I'm talking about people who have agreed to receive business email messages from you and are likely to read them. With such a 'list', you can share products and services that you've found and sell such things to one or more of your readers every time you send a mass email to them. That, in a nutshell, is one major aspect of this thing called Internet Marketing. And there are lots and lots of people who earn full-time incomes doing it!

Anyway, you need something called an 'autoresponder' in order to do this. You need to learn how to use it and you need to commit to the TIME it takes to build a business mailing list. Time: that's the key. It takes time and knowledge, and there's a lot to learn when it comes to list-building! Anyway, an autoresponder service is an email marketing tool that is a must-have if you are going to learn and do this business. The one I chose is TrafficWave. They're based here in Houston, where I live, and they've been around for years. Some other reasons for choosing TrafficWave are:


1) It's a good product that has all of the features you will need as you embark upon your new Internet Marketing career. Well-known industry leaders use TrafficWave and the support staff is very good. Yes, there are free autoresponders available but they include ads in your letters and you are very limited in what you can do with them. If you are going to do Internet Marketing right, you need the right tools!

2) The price is very fair when compared to similar products in the industry. And because of the affiliate referral program, three affiliate sales with cover the cost and effectively make it a free service. That's very good and another good thing is that they don't increase the monthly charge when you increase the number of autoresponder campaigns and lists that you manage, like some of their competitors do. You can have unlimited autoresponder campaigns and the price never changes. Not only that, but you can import an existing optin list into your new TrafficWave account.

3) A potentially very lucrative affiliate sales plan in the form of a 3x10 MLM-style matrix that has become world famous. Not only can this produce a monthly income stream all by itself, but it includes bonuses as well for active recruiters. The 10-level pay plan is one of a kind where this type of product is concerned, and that's what makes the TrafficWave autoresponder truly unique!
